horror comedy set in ireland about a clown who is accidentally killed at a children's party and comes back 6 years later for revenge

stars Ross noble; probably the only reason why i watched it, plus lots of extras from the likes of dr who and tv ads

some good laughs in it and some very OTT deaths

worth a watch if nothing else to do, but if you have something else to so do it
